About 32 Rayleigh Road
32 Rayleigh Road is a semi-detached house in Wolverhampton (WV3 0AP). It has a recorded floor area of 106 m² (around 1141 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(August 2020) shows a D (score 55), a step below the typical UK home.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 76).
One planning record on file: HMO conversion approved in 2021. Past consents include HMO conversion,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. At 106 m² it's 15.2% larger than the typical home in the postcode (92 m² median across 55 EPCs). Across 2003–2023, sale prices on this property compounded at 4% per year.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£162/sq ft) was about 97.5%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Most recent transfer: January 2023 at £185,000.
